On Sunday, May 3, 2026, Chevron published its first quarter 2026 operational and financial results, delivering a consensus adjusted earnings beat alongside a formal affirmation of its quarterly dividend from the board of directors. Expert Insights

From a fundamental analyst perspective, Chevron’s Q1 2026 results do not materially alter the core investment thesis for the integrated energy major, but they do reinforce key bullish pillars while leaving key bearish risk factors unaddressed. For bullish investors, the 15% year-over-year production growth and unaltered dividend commitment validate the long-held argument that Chevron’s scale, integrated upstream-downstream model, and disciplined capital allocation framework allow it to generate durable free cash flows even amid volatile commodity markets and macroeconomic uncertainty. As a member of the S&P 500 Dividend Aristocrats, with 37 consecutive years of dividend growth or stability, the latest dividend affirmation reduces near-term cash return risk for income-focused investors, a key selling point for the stock amid heightened market volatility in 2026. The 3.7% annualized dividend yield also remains competitive relative to both peer group averages and fixed-income yields in the current high-interest-rate environment. However, the results do not resolve the key downside risks that have created the wide gap in fair value estimates. Near-term, investors should continue to monitor execution risk on Chevron’s long-cycle upstream projects, particularly assets in Kazakhstan and other high-geopolitical-risk regions, where operational disruptions or regulatory changes could materially impact production growth targets. The first-quarter hedge timing effects also highlight that headline GAAP earnings will remain volatile on a quarterly basis, and investors should prioritize adjusted operating cash flow and production metrics to evaluate underlying performance, rather than reacting to short-term non-operating fluctuations. Long-term, the 3.9% annual revenue growth required to hit 2029 guidance relies on assumptions of relatively stable global oil and gas demand through the end of the decade, a point of contention for bearish analysts who project faster-than-expected demand erosion from electric vehicle adoption, renewable energy capacity expansion, and global decarbonization regulations. Chevron’s ongoing capital allocation to long-cycle upstream projects also exposes it to the risk of stranded assets if global climate policy tightens faster than current market pricing implies. Overall, Chevron’s Q1 results support a cautiously bullish outlook for investors with a 3-5 year time horizon and tolerance for commodity price volatility, with the 12% implied upside paired with the steady dividend offering an attractive total return profile relative to sector peers. Investors with a longer time horizon or lower risk tolerance should closely monitor the firm’s capital allocation to low-carbon assets and long-term demand projections before initiating a position.
